## Alert: Canary Gate Violation

Fires when a Fernwheel deploy promotes past canary despite error-rate or latency guardrails tripping within the 15-minute observation window. Usually means the gating config drifted or metrics lagged. Do not re-promote; freeze the pipeline, confirm guardrail values against the release spec, and roll back if error budget is burning. Report confirmed gate bypasses to the deploy-safety team.

escalation mailbox, kagef-kawef: frador_zorix@tolvaqlabs.internal

Subject: Cut-over complete — Norfell health checks

Cut-over done at 02:10. All Norfell API nodes now sit behind the Pellman balancer with the new readiness probe. Old liveness endpoint removed. Two nodes flapped during warmup; fixed by raising the grace period. No customer impact observed. Please review the probe settings against the rollout plan. Active configuration as deployed is below.

config for kahag-tafop:
WENWYN_PIN=7412
WENWYN_TENANT=fenion
WENWYN_METRICS_HOST=metrics.wenwyn.zemvarnet.local
WENWYN_SEAL=seal_cafee3b9
WENWYN_STANDBY_TEAM=praox

**Q: What's happening with the new turnstiles in the Merrow Building lobby?**

Good news — the old clunky barriers are gone! The new Fennick-style turnstiles went live last Monday and they're much quicker, though they can be a bit picky the first week while your profile syncs. Just tap once and wait for the green arrow; don't tap twice or it'll sulk and lock you out for ten seconds. If the gate still won't open, use the staffed side gate and quote the code below.

badge for fafof-tagef: bdg-WCFNE-24423

# Service Accounts: String Extraction

The `extract-i18n` script pulls translatable strings from all Bramblewick repos and pushes them to the Glossa service. It runs under the `i18n-extractor` service account. Do not run it under your personal account; Glossa rate-limits individual users aggressively. The account has write access to the staging catalog only. Set the token in your shell before invoking the script. The current staging token is below.

API key for kahap-kafog: zpat15_6qzxZ7YR8aDwjmp